# Capcom Boosts E-Sports Presence with “Street Fighter League: Pro-JP 2025” Public Viewing Campaign
A new initiative aims to expand the spectator culture of e-sports and revitalize regional economies by encouraging businesses nationwide to host public viewings of the “Street Fighter League: Pro-JP 2025.”
Capcom is actively seeking to broaden the reach of its popular “Street Fighter League: Pro-JP 2025” through a nationwide public viewing support campaign targeting businesses. The program, announced via PR TIMES and social media channels, offers participating establishments the chance to be featured on the program and receive promotional materials.
The campaign centers around the second half of the “Street Fighter League: Pro-JP 2025” season, with the sixth section scheduled for broadcast on October 21st and October 24th, 2025. Businesses that have purchased “second half set tickets” are eligible to apply to have their location showcased during the broadcast. According to a company release, the initiative is designed to “further expand the spectator culture” and contribute to “regional revitalization of e-sports.”
How to Participate
Businesses interested in participating must first purchase a “second half set ticket” through the official sales site. Following the ticket purchase, applicants must complete a campaign form. The submission period is open until October 14th,2025,at 23:59.
A key detail for applicants is that the store name submitted will be used exactly as provided during the program introduction. “Therefore, please be careful about the contents,” Capcom cautions, noting that no corrections or confirmations will be made after submission. Businesses that previously applied for the “Public viewing ticket sales start campaign” are automatically eligible and do not need to reapply.
Participating businesses will receive a newly designed B2 poster for “Street Fighter League: Pro-JP 2025,” intended to enhance the atmosphere of viewing events.
